Default Meet Oliver!

Hi everyone,

Finally I have some time to introduce my little baby to YT. His name is Oliver, I affectionately call him Ollie Boo and sometimes Poopy boy lol. I know it's a bad pet name but I'm trying to potty train him and this boy is so stubborn. Anyway, he was born October 19, 2013 and is about 16 weeks now. I have had him for only a week though, and he is my first dog ever.

I hope you can see it in the picture but he has one ear up and one is still floppy. He also did not have his tail docked, which i like.

The previous owner did not have the hard copy of his shots record, only pictures of the record, which i can make out the DA2PP. He told me that's Oliver is current on all his shots and he shouldn't get his rabies shot till he's at least 6 months old. Is it true?

Like I said earlier, we are trying to potty train this little guy but so far he hasn't shown any improvement. I try to take him out as much as I can, after naps, feedings and playtime like it was recommended. But doesn't matter how long I take him out for, he just plays and doesn't do his business. But as soon as I take him in, he would sneak off when I wasn't looking and does it. It's so frustrating because the outside world has so many stimulation and distractions that this little guy can't concentrate on doing what he's supposed to do.

Other than that, Oliver is a wonderful puppy, he loves to play and loves to chill on my lap also. A little picky when it comes to food, but he is teething so I guess it's expected?

Thanks everyone for the warm welcome! I have learned so much from YT and am so thankful for all the information I found here.

Oliver loves canned food but I'm determined to put him on dry food only since I believe it's better for him (and I don't have to deal with a dirty mouth and bad breath lol). We're currently feeding him Wellness and seems like it's working out fine. I still don't know how much is the right amount of food for him though. I just give him as much as he's willing to eat for now (around 1/2 cup a day). Thanks God he loves to snack on Pup-peroni and apple! He's in love with apple!

He finally goes potty on his puppy pad!! (Happy dance here!) The only problem is he would go on his puppy pad in his play pen upstairs. But when we are downstairs, he just goes wherever even though I try to train him to go on the puppy pad in the kitchen also. Do you think we are confusing him with two potty spots in the house?

I had 3 pee pee pads on our main floor. One in the kitchen which was the spot I wanted to be the only one, and 2 in our family area. Our house is small so there isnt alot of space in between. I figured I would catch her in both rooms. I have eliminated 1 of the pads and am down to just the 2. I am also trying to bell train her to go in the garage. Because of where we live, I cannot depend on her pottying outside unless I take her on a leash. Its funny...she will sleep in her crate from from 11 pm until 6:30 and can hold it, but pee's a millions times a day! Still having 2-3 accidents on the carpet daily.
